Transaction ff3644ed32c206dde6255adcf8bebc6c05d4888b8e7e811e6f5299cdde156169
1 Input
1 Output
-
ff3644ed32c206dde6255adcf8bebc6c05d4888b8e7e811e6f5299cdde156169:0
- value
- 70223
- script pubkey
- OP_0 OP_PUSHBYTES_20 3308318710aa3e450ba590ba1dad94eef24a90e8
- address
- bc1qxvyrrpcs4gly2za9jzapmtv5amey4y8gqjvksl